Understanding Double Glazed Doors
Double glazed doors include 2 panes of glass with a sealed airspace in between. This style provides many benefits:
Insulation: Reduces heat loss in winter season and keeps interiors cool in summer.Sound Reduction: Minimizes external sound invasions.Security: Reinforced glass building improves security.UV Protection: Protects furnishings and flooring from sun damage.

Typical Issues with Double Glazed Doors
Numerous issues can affect double glazed doors. Here are some common issues house owners may face:
ProblemDescriptionSeal FailureThe sealing between the panes may deteriorate, leading to condensation.MisalignmentDoors might become misaligned gradually, affecting their operation.Hardware MalfunctionLocksets, hinges, and deals with can wear out or break.Misting Between PanesWetness trapped between panes can cause exposure problems.Cracks or ChipsDamage to the glass can compromise security and aesthetic appeals.In-depth Insights into Common Problems
Seal Failure: One of the most widespread issues is the failure of the sealant that holds the 2 glass panes together. With time, weather modifications can compromise these seals, allowing air moisture to infiltrate and fog the glass.

Misalignment: With regular usage, double glazed doors may shift from their original position. This misalignment may cause difficulty when opening or closing the door, causing prospective security dangers.

Hardware Malfunction: Components such as locks and hinges undergo regular wear. Broken or malfunctioning hardware can compromise door security and function.

Fogging Between Panes: When the seal fails, humidity and temperature level changes can cause fogging, making the door look unsightly and decreasing visibility.

Cracks or Chips: External forces, such as impacts from storms or things, can result in glass damage. Such issues not just ruin the door's look but can likewise pose safety risks.
Repairing Double Glazed Doors
Repairing double glazed doors can typically be categorized into 2 primary techniques: DIY repairs and professional intervention. Depending upon the concern, the following actions can guide property owners through the repair process.
Do It Yourself Repair Techniques
Replacing Seals:
Tools Needed: Utility knife, new sealant, silicone caulk gun.Actions:Remove existing seals with an energy knife.Clean the area completely.Apply new sealant uniformly, making sure an airtight fit.
Straightening Doors:
Tools Needed: Screwdriver, level.Actions:Check the alignment with a level.Loosen up the screws in the hinges and change for positioning.Tighten up screws once appropriately aligned.
Altering Hardware:
Tools Needed: Drill, screwdriver, new hardware.Steps:Remove the dysfunctional hardware thoroughly.Set up new elements according to manufacturer instructions.Specialist Repair Techniques
For considerable issues such as fogging or severe cracks, expert intervention is advised due to security and competence concerns.

Glass Replacement:
In cases of significant fractures or fogging, experts can replace the glass system while maintaining the existing frame.
Seal Replacement:
Experts can quickly and effectively replace faulty seals using specialized tools and products.
Total Door Replacement:
If the door is beyond repair, specialists can examine and suggest a complete door replacement, which might enhance your home's energy performance.Preventative Measures

How can I inform if my double glazed door needs repair?
Common signs consist of condensation between the panes, trouble in opening/closing, visible drafts, or if the door has fractures.
2. Can I repair double glazed doors myself?
Numerous minor repairs can be managed by house owners with fundamental tools and abilities, but considerable concerns like glass replacement are best delegated professionals.
3. The length of time do double glazed doors last?
On average, double glazed doors can last in between 15 to 30 years, depending on maintenance and exposure to extreme climate condition.
4. Is it worth repairing a double glazed door?
If the structural integrity and insulation capabilities of the door are undamaged, repairing rather than replacing can be an affordable solution.
5. What is the expense of double glazed door repair?
Repair expenses can differ commonly based on the issue. Small repairs might vary from ₤ 100 to ₤ 200, while glass replacement might cost several hundred dollars or more.
